The Role: Primary SEN Teacher
As an SEN Teacher, you will:
Deliver engaging, inclusive, and differentiated lessons to pupils with a range of special educational needs.
Create a safe, nurturing classroom environment that promotes emotional and academic development.
Work collaboratively with therapists, families, and support staff to tailor learning through EHCPs and individualised education plans.
Adapt teaching strategies to meet a wide range of needs including Autism and significant learning difficulties.
You'll never be the only adult in the room, with a stable, skilled team of therapists, support staff, and leaders who genuinely listen, you'll be part of a system that shares responsibility.
